High School Alaska Mission 2009: July 4th-11th, 2009
In July of next year, High School students from Holy Apostles will travel to Fairbanks, Alaska for a service-based mission trip. We will work to build a Christian Camp that serves as both an outreach to native Alaskans and a missionary center that will train and send out missionaries throughout Alaska to minister and preach the gospel to native Alaskans. The trip will be coordinated by NextStep Ministries, a missions organization that is based out of Milwaukee, Wisconsin.
